Koder Namiru Posted January 12, 2024 Posted January 12, 2024 Hi I bought a bluethoot dognel from gembird Looks like it works, it also reads the system information Product ID: 0x0001 Vendor ID: 0x0a12 (Cambridge Silicon Radio Ltd.) Version: 88.91 Speed: Up to 12 Mbps Location ID: 0x14800000 / 2 Available current (mA): 500 Additional operating current (mA): 0 But I can't turn on bluethoot for the hackintosh to use it I have an i3 8100m B360m-A Prime asus All USBs are working Translated with DeepL.com (free version)
Administrators MaLd0n Posted January 12, 2024 Administrators Posted January 12, 2024 Use this patch on nvram Quote <key>bluetoothExternalDongleFailed</key> <data>AA==</data> <key>bluetoothInternalControllerInfo</key> <data>AAAAAAAAAAAAAAAAAAA=</data> and if need use BlueToolFixup.kext -Guides and Tutorials HERE -Hackintosh Tutorial Database - HERE -The largest EFI folder collection for Hackintosh HERE -Support Olarila Vanilla Hackintosh by making a donation HERE -Professional Hackintosh Support since 2006 HERE
